| Maybe it is just me but 10.25mm lift is pretty high already. The reason to go with the solid lifters isn't for a higher lift cam but to simply remove the hydrolic lifters that have a problem with collapsing or expanding. MS had done a study on them they had some pretty bad problems at around 7850 RPMS or so. Also cams with smaller lobe centers which higher lifts there is less cross sectional area being used which means basically more wear on all devices. Is your cam setup still requiring shimming as well? How high you thinking of going? I think the highest cams I have seen atm are like 10.8 even on HKS 280 cams they are actually backing down the lift and just increasing duration.
